Automotive Camera Market Overview

The global Automotive Camera Market is forecast to expand from USD 16562.87 million in 2026 to USD 18129.72 million in 2027, and is expected to reach USD 37356.55 million by 2035, growing at a CAGR of 9.46% over the forecast period.

The Automotive Camera Market is expanding rapidly due to the integration of Advanced Driver Assistance Systems (ADAS) and autonomous vehicle technologies. Camera modules are used in rear-view systems, surround-view arrays, driver monitoring systems, and night-vision applications. High-end vehicles now deploy 4–12 cameras per unit, compared to 1–3 cameras in mass-market models. Average sensor resolutions range between 0.3–12 megapixels, with frame rates from 30–60 fps and field-of-view capabilities extending from 60° to 180°. Annual shipments of camera modules have exceeded 200–400 million units globally, underscoring strong Automotive Camera Market Growth and creating significant Automotive Camera Market Opportunities for suppliers.

The latest Automotive Camera Market Trends highlight the shift toward high-resolution perception systems, intelligent fusion of multiple cameras, and computational imaging. Traditional rear-view modules with 0.3–1 MP sensors are being replaced by front-facing cameras with 2–8 MP resolution, now installed in 20–60% of new vehicles. Surround-view systems requiring 4 cameras are growing rapidly, present in 30–70% of premium cars. Infrared driver monitoring cameras, operating at 850–940 nm, are integrated into 20–40% of vehicles in regulated markets, supporting drowsiness detection. Thermal cameras, though still niche, are gaining traction in luxury cars with penetration levels of 5–15% for night-vision safety. Software-driven advances like on-camera AI processing reduce bandwidth loads by 20–70%. Camera lifecycles demand durability ratings of 5–15 years, operating across temperatures of -40°C to +85°C, ensuring reliability in diverse conditions. Infrared Cameras: Infrared (IR) cameras are widely used in driver monitoring systems (DMS), operating at 850–940 nm wavelengths. They are integrated in 20–40% of newly launched vehicles in North America and Europe due to regulations on driver attentiveness. IR modules are compact with resolutions of 0.3–2 MP, providing performance in low-light conditions within 2.5–3 meters range. Average unit cost is higher than digital cameras, driving adoption mainly in premium and mid-range vehicles.

Thermal Cameras: Thermal cameras are primarily deployed in luxury models and defense-oriented vehicles, with market penetration between 5–15%. These cameras can detect pedestrians and animals up to 150 meters in total darkness. Their adoption grew by 5–8% between 2023–2025, as OEMs introduced night-vision assist systems in high-end sedans and SUVs. Production runs are typically limited to tens of thousands of units annually, compared to millions for digital cameras.

Digital Cameras: Digital cameras dominate with 60–75% of global installations. They include rear-view, front-view, and surround-view systems, with resolutions from 0.3–12 MP. Entry-level cars use 1–2 modules, while premium vehicles integrate 6–12 cameras for ADAS and parking assist. Digital cameras are expected to remain the largest segment due to their cost efficiency and ability to integrate AI-based vision.

Commercial Vehicles: Commercial vehicles contribute 20–35% of demand, with safety-focused fleet installations. Modules must withstand -40°C to +105°C operating ranges and vibration levels up to 30 g. Fleets adopt 2–8 cameras per truck for blind-spot monitoring, trailer assist, and cargo surveillance. New Product Development

New product development is targeting high-resolution sensors, thermal integration, and AI-driven image processing. Current modules range from 2–12 MP, offering HDR levels above 120 dB. Stereo cameras with baselines of 6–20 cm enable depth detection in autonomous fleets. Thermal and visible-light hybrid cameras can detect objects up to 150 m at night. AI-enabled preprocessing on cameras reduces bandwidth use by 20–70%, cutting infrastructure costs. New lenses offer distortion rates under 1%, and modules achieve yields above 95% in production.
